五种乘法口诀表的打印【乡村培育站暑期培训】
范例1:打印九九乘法表。
1 #打印九九乘法表
2 for i in range(1, 10): #行
3 for j in range(1, 10): #列
4 print("{}*{}={:<2d}".format(j, i, j*i), end=" ")
5 print()

范例2:打印九九乘法表。【左下角】
1 for i in range(1, 10): #行
2 for j in range(1, i+1): #列
3 print("{}*{}={:<2d}".format(j, i, j*i), end=" ")
4 print()

范例3:打印九九乘法表。【右上角】
1 for i in range(1, 10): #行
2 for k in range(1, i):
3 print(end = " ")
4 for j in range(i, 10): #列
5 print("{}*{}={:<2d}".format(j, i, j*i), end=" ")
6 print()

范例4:打印九九乘法表。【左上角】
1 for i in range(1, 10): #行
2 for j in range(1, 10-i+1): #列
3 print("{}*{}={:<2d}".format(j, i, j*i), end=" ")
4 print()

范例5:打印九九乘法表。【右下角】
1 for i in range(1, 10): #行
2 for k in range(1, 10-i):
3 print(end = " ")
4 for j in range(10-i, 10): #列
5 print("{}*{}={:<2d}".format(j, i, j*i), end=" ")
6 print()


浙公网安备 33010602011771号